索引使用——最左前缀法则的讲解、范围查询右侧列索引失效

1.索引使用

在这里插入图片描述
在这里插入图片描述
为字段创建索引以后对字段的查询效率确实有提升,而且提升的效率非常大,不是一个数量级的。

2.索引的使用原则

在这里插入图片描述
下面的表中一共四个索引,最后一个索引是三个字段的联合索引。
在这里插入图片描述
在这里插入图片描述
下面看一个不满足最左前缀法则的例子。不满足该法则的sql不会走索引。
在这里插入图片描述
下面看一个索引部分失效的情况。
在这里插入图片描述

3.范围查询

在复合查询时,在业务允许的情况下尽量使用 >= 或者 <= 这样的范围查询符号。
在这里插入图片描述

猜你喜欢

转载自blog.csdn.net/weixin_44860226/article/details/131798125